package org.sdmxsource.sdmx.api.manager.retrieval;
import org.sdmxsource.sdmx.api.model.beans.reference.MaintainableRefBean;
import org.sdmxsource.sdmx.api.model.superbeans.categoryscheme.CategorySchemeS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.codelist.CodelistS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.codelist.HierarchicalCodelistS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.conceptscheme.ConceptSchemeS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.datastructure.DataStructureS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.datastructure.DataflowS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.metadata.MetadataStructureSuperBean;
import org.sdmxsource.sdmx.api.model.superbeans.registry.ProvisionAgreementSuperBean;
import java.util.Set;
/**
* Manages the retrieval of structures and returns the responses as SDMX SuperBeans
*
* @author Matt Nelson
*/
public interface SdmxSuperBeanRetrievalManager {
/**
* Returns a single CodelistSuperBean , this expects the ref object either to contain
* a URN or all the attributes required to uniquely identify the object. If version information
* is missing then the latest version is assumed.
*
* If no codelist is found with the given refernce, then null is returned
*
* @param ref the ref
* @return codelist super bean
*/
CodelistSuperBean getCodelistSuperBean(MaintainableRefBean ref);
/**
* Returns a single ConceptSchemeSuperBean , this expects the ref object either to contain
* a URN or all the attributes required to uniquely identify the object. If version information
* is missing then the latest version is assumed.
*
* If no concept scheme is found with the given reference, then null is returned
*
* @param ref the ref
* @return concept scheme super bean
*/
ConceptSchemeSuperBean getConceptSchemeSuperBean(MaintainableRefBean ref);
/**
* Returns a single CategorySchemeSuperBean , this expects the ref object either to contain
* a URN or all the attributes required to uniquely identify the object. If version information
* is missing then the latest version is assumed.
*
* If no category scheme is found with the given reference, then null is returned
*
* @param ref the ref
* @return category scheme super bean
*/
CategorySchemeSuperBean getCategorySchemeSuperBean(MaintainableRefBean ref);
